If you want weight loss, then achieve it by putting your attention on it. Burn 3500 calories that is stored in your body and resultantly lose a pound from your overall weight. Lets be perfectly clear on this. This is burning 3500 calories of the fat on your body.

Say that you use 2000 calories as you are busy for the day. Lets just assume that now. How much do you eat in a day? Lets take 2000 calories as the answer. Now what we will do is to reduce the amount you eat in a day to 1500 calories. This leaves a difference of 500 calories and that must come out of you fat.

So do the math of 500 calories burned a day, for a week. 3500 calories worth of fat is gone. So you will therefore lose 1 pound of fat per week. Take this to a monthly calculation and the weight loss is four pounds. Keep this going for a years time and you lost 52 pounds of fat.

People usually put on weight slowly. So you can lose weight slowly, as well. Do not be in a rush. Fast diets usually do not work. Do this gradually. Take it easy.
